What is the Employment Verification Form?
The Employment Verification Form is a crucial document used by housing program applicants and tenants to authorize their employers to release employment information to project owners or management agents. This form is essential for verifying the employment status of tenants, thereby facilitating the housing program approval process. Both tenants and employers utilize this form, as it serves as a bridge for the necessary information exchange required in housing applications.
This form allows for a clear communication channel between applicants and their employers, ensuring that all details regarding a tenant’s employment status are accurately conveyed. The employment verification form is vital for not only tenants but also for employers who need to fulfill their obligations in the employment verification process.

Who Needs the Employment Verification Form?
The Employment Verification Form is primarily used by two groups: applicants or tenants and their employers. Each party has different reasons for needing the form, which are crucial for the housing application process.
-
Applicants/Tenants: They need the form to request their employment information be verified as part of their housing application.
-
Employers: They complete the form to provide accurate details regarding an employee's employment status, salary, and other relevant employment information.
Understanding when and how to utilize the tenant employment form is key for both parties involved in the housing application process, ensuring a smooth verification journey.
Key Features of the Employment Verification Form
The Employment Verification Form contains several essential components that facilitate the collection of pertinent information from both tenants and employers. Key fields required in the form include:
-
Applicant's name and contact information.
-
Social Security Number for identification.
-
Employer's name and address.
-
Details of the applicant's employment, including job title and income.
The structure of this employment verification template is designed to ease the process of filling out necessary information, ensuring that all sections are completed accurately for verification purposes.

Common Errors When Completing the Employment Verification Form
When filling out the Employment Verification Form, both applicants and employers can encounter several common errors that may affect the verification process. Typical mistakes include:
-
Incomplete or incorrect Social Security numbers.
-
Misspellings of names or addresses.
-
Omission of required signatures or dates.
To avoid these errors, it is essential to review the completed form for completeness and accuracy before submission. Paying close attention to detail will facilitate a smoother review process.

Who is eligible to use the Employment Verification Form?
The Employment Verification Form is suitable for housing program applicants, tenants needing proof of employment, and employers verifying an employee’s status. All parties involved must accurately fill their respective sections.
What is the process for submitting the completed form?
Once the Employment Verification Form is completed, it should be returned to the housing program’s project owner or management agent. Ensure you follow any specific submission guidelines they provide.
What supporting documents are required with this form?
Typically, the Employment Verification Form doesn't require additional documents but having a valid identification and recent pay stubs can be useful for verifying employment details.
Are there any common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all your information is accurate and complete.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, incorrect social security numbers, or failing to sign the form in designated areas.
How long does it take to process the Employment Verification Form?
Processing times can vary, often taking a few days depending on the responsiveness of the employer and the housing management. It's advisable to follow up if you haven't heard back within a week.
Is notarization required for the Employment Verification Form?
No, notarization is not required for the Employment Verification Form. It is sufficient for the applicant and employer to sign the document.
